Mikrokontroler ESP32 to solidna platforma do tworzenia szerokiej gamy aplikacji Internetu rzeczy (IoT).
Testowanie i debugowanie kodu na prawdziwym sprzęcie jest naprawdę czasochłonne i kosztowne. Jednak symulatory ESP32 mogą w tym pomóc.
Symulatory ESP32 to aplikacje programowe. Zapewniają wirtualne środowisko do testowania i debugowania.
Dzięki ESP32 możesz wykryć i rozwiązać błędy w swoim kodzie. I możesz uzyskać lepszą wiedzę o tym, jak ich kod będzie współdziałał z mikrokontrolerem.
W tym poście przyjrzymy się niektórym z najlepszych symulatorów ESP32 na rynku, abyś mógł wybrać idealne narzędzie do swojego następnego projektu. Te symulatory mogą pomóc zoptymalizować proces programowania. Ponadto możesz efektywniej realizować swoje pomysły.
Obwody Tinkercada
Dzięki Tinkercad Circuits możesz budować, testować i symulować elektryczne kreacje. Jest to również doskonałe źródło informacji dla początkujących zainteresowanych elektroniką i mikrokontrolerami.
Interfejs Tinkercad Circuits wyróżnia go na tle konkurencyjnych symulatorów.
Oferuje interfejs typu „przeciągnij i upuść”. Dlatego projektowanie i testowanie projektów staje się proste, nawet jeśli nic nie wiesz. Tinkercad Circuits zawiera również bibliotekę komponentów, w tym mikrokontroler ESP32. Możesz ich użyć w swoich symulacjach.
Ma środowisko symulacyjne, w którym możesz przeprowadzać testy swoich pomysłów w czasie rzeczywistym. Ponadto w tym środowisku możesz wizualizować, jak Twój obwód może działać w prawdziwym życiu. W ten sposób możesz zidentyfikować możliwe problemy przed rozpoczęciem programowania.
Symulator Virtronics dla Arduino
Symulator Virtronics dla Arduino to oprogramowanie, za pomocą którego można symulować i testować projekty Arduino. Można go również używać z mikrokontrolerami ESP32.
Zdolność Virtronics Simulator for Arduino do prawidłowej emulacji komponentów sprzętowych i programowych projektu Arduino odróżnia go od innych symulatorów. Możesz przetestować swoje pomysły w środowisku wirtualnym przed ich fizycznym utworzeniem. Oszczędza to czas i koszty.
Apartament Proteus Design
Labcenter Electronics' Proteus Design Suite to oprogramowanie, które zapewnia rozwiązanie do projektowania elektroniki. Jest przeznaczony dla entuzjastów, którzy chcą tworzyć i testować projekty.
Istotnym elementem są jego potężne możliwości symulacyjne. Program zawiera zaawansowane środowisko symulacyjne. Prawidłowo odwzorowuje zachowanie komponentów sprzętowych i programowych projektu elektronicznego.
Proteus Design Suite zawiera różnorodne narzędzia do tworzenia i testowania projektów. Posiada również opcje projektowania PCB i symulacji mikrokontrolera. Zawiera bibliotekę komponentów do wykorzystania w twoich projektach, w tym ESP32.
Labcenter Electronics znajduje się w Wielkiej Brytanii. Od ponad 25 lat dostarcza oprogramowanie do projektowania elektroniki. Jeden z jej głównych produktów, Proteus Design Suite, jest szeroko stosowany przez inżynierów i entuzjastów na całym świecie.
Symulator QEMU ESP32
QEMU ESP32 Simulator to narzędzie symulujące mikrokontroler ESP32. Jest to projekt typu open source hostowany na GitHub dla programistów zainteresowanych poznaniem ESP32.
Symulator jest prosty w użyciu i pozwala programistom bawić się i testować ESP32 bez konieczności posiadania rzeczywistego sprzętu.
Dlatego jest doskonałym źródłem informacji dla początkujących, którzy chcą dowiedzieć się więcej o ESP32 i ESP-IDF. Symulator jest również elastyczny. Możesz go używać do różnych aplikacji, w tym wymagających symulacji w czasie rzeczywistym.
Możesz zdobyć wiedzę na temat wewnętrznego działania ESP32 za pomocą symulatora QEMU ESP32. Możesz użyć tego, aby dowiedzieć się więcej o funkcjonalności ESP32. Możesz także włączyć go do własnych projektów. Symulator jest open-source, więc jeśli chcesz, możesz przyczynić się do projektu i wprowadzić zmiany.
Obwody 123D
123D Circuits to internetowe narzędzie do modelowania i projektowania obwodów drukowanych. Jednym z najbardziej atrakcyjnych aspektów 123D Circuits jest prosty interfejs typu „przeciągnij i upuść”. Możesz projektować obwody, wybierając komponenty z biblioteki ponad 500 wirtualnych komponentów.
Oprócz symulacji 123D Circuits oferuje możliwości projektowania płytek drukowanych. Dzięki temu możesz opracować unikalne płytki drukowane do swoich projektów. Oznacza to, że możesz ukończyć swoje projekty całkowicie w środowisku 123D Circuits, od symulacji do rzeczywistej płytki PCB.
Symulator sieciowy ESP32
ESP32 Web Simulator to internetowe narzędzie do symulacji mikrokontrolera. Dostępność i wygoda użytkowania Symulatora ESP32 Web Simulator odróżnia go od innych symulatorów. Ponieważ jest to aplikacja internetowa, możesz uzyskać do niej dostęp z dowolnego komputera z połączeniem internetowym.
Oferuje również łatwy w użyciu interfejs, dzięki czemu jest odpowiedni dla początkujących.
ESP32 Web Simulator zawiera różnorodne narzędzia do planowania i testowania projektów. Oprócz symulacji zawiera również edytor kodu, narzędzia do debugowania i monitor szeregowy. Jest to kompleksowe rozwiązanie do tworzenia i testowania aplikacji ESP32.
Wnioski
Wreszcie, emulatory ESP32 są przydatnym narzędziem dla programistów, którzy chcą przetestować i debugować swój kod przed wydaniem go na prawdziwym sprzęcie. Na rynku dostępnych jest wiele symulatorów ESP32, z których każdy ma własny zestaw funkcji i możliwości.
Uważamy, że Proteus Design Suite to doskonały wybór. Jest świetny dla Ciebie, jeśli szukasz solidnego narzędzia do symulacji z różnorodnymi narzędziami. Ponadto ESP32 Web Simulator to wspaniałe rozwiązanie dla osób poszukujących prostego i łatwego w użyciu internetowego narzędzia do symulacji.
Najlepszy symulator ESP32 to taki, który dokładnie spełnia Twoje wymagania i specyfikacje.
Jack_T
Pragnę zaznaczyć, że wśród dostępnych mikrokontrolerów Tinkercad Circuits nie ma ESP32.